宾馆客房管理系统Mysql数据库课程设计

引****言

随着全球经济一体化使酒店业客源更加丰富多样化,市场更加广阔多渠道的同时,酒店业更面临着日趋激烈的竞争环境和不断攀升的客户期望,迫使业内人士不断进一步寻求扩大酒店销售、改进服务质量、降低管理成本和提升客户满意度的新法宝来增强酒店的核心竞争力。其中最有效的手段之一就是大规模应用先进的信息化技术,变革传统意义上的酒店业竞争方式和经营管理模式以进而赢得新竞争优势,在这方面国际上领先的酒店业一直在不遗余力地探索、实施和推进。Internet作为全球性的计算机互联网,己深入到人们日常生活当中。现代计算机技术的巨大发展,使得酒店管理的方式发生了巨大得变化,就连酒店数据的储存方式也不再只拘泥于传统的方式。酒店管理系统是建立在分布式数据库上的,凡一切关于客户资料、客房资料和酒店资料的管理操作都是依靠分布式数据库来完成的。酒店管理系统主要管理操作包括:客户信息管理、客房管理以及对酒店资料管理等,它们是酒店管理系统的核心业务。

面对目前酒店发展的实际状况,我们通过调研,对宾馆客房管理系统的设计开发做了一个详细的概述。

目录

… 3

1****需求分析… 5

1.1****功能分析… 5

1.3****宾馆入住流程… 5

1.4****系统功能… 7

1.5****数据字典… 8

**2.**概念结构设计阶段… 9

**3.**逻辑结构设计阶段… 12

**4.**物理结构设计阶段… 14

**5.**数据库实施… 14

5.1****创建数据库… 15

5.2****创建表… 15

5.3****创建视图和建立索引… 16

5.4****常用操作的实现… 18

5.5****触发器的设计… 19

总结… 20

参考文献… 20

宾馆客房管理系统

1****需求分析

1.1****功能分析

(1)宾馆要求该系统能实现住房信息管理、客户信息管理等功能。

(2)每个房间有房间号、收费标准、床位数目等信息。

(3)每位客人有身份证号码、姓名、性别和地址等信息。

(4)对每位客人的每次住宿,应该记录其入住日期、退房日期和预付款额信息。

(5)管理系统可查询出客人住宿相关信息、房间信息。

1.2****功能要求

(1)客人基本信息的录入。

(2)客人基本信息的查询、修改、增加、删除等。

(3)客房相关信息的录入,包括房间号、收费标准、床位、类别等。

(4)客房类别标准的制定、类别信息的输入。

(5)客房基本信息的查询、修改、删除等。

(6)住房信息的录入,包括房间号、客人姓名等。

(7)退房信息的更新。

1.3****宾馆入住流程

客户可有三种需求分别为入住请求,续住请求及退房请求,将其发送给管理员,可对其需求分别给予不同的响应:入住请求,查询有无空房,若有,则进行入住登记,否则,返回客房已满,并将结果回馈给客户;续住请求,首先确认客房号,进行续住登记,并将结果返回给客户;退房请求,同样需要先进行确认客房号,进行退房登记,查询有无损坏物品,若有,调出物品赔偿单,再查询入住时间,否则,直接查询入住时间,最后进行结算,将结果返回给客户。可得其整体流程图,如下图1 客房管理业务流程图。

  • 12
    点赞
  • 136
    收藏
    觉得还不错? 一键收藏
  • 3
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值